The nonlinear effects of air pollution on criminal behavior: evidence from Mexico City and New York

This article proposes an inverted U-shape relationship between air pollution and criminal behavior. Exposure increases criminality by raising criminals' taste for risk and violent behavior while also reducing it by changing the number of felons and crime opportunities in the market through exac...
